Transaction 5d17987563ff39ae48dce68a0b84f81ddd52b6a7d737c9ea771602dda95af5b8
1 Input
1 Output
-
5d17987563ff39ae48dce68a0b84f81ddd52b6a7d737c9ea771602dda95af5b8:0
- value
- 21740
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f5317ac7068b8ba7252ca10c9ca268ce0efda30 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15KEJPBQc8VmPoqnRz9ieWUKDZWNjA8aJC